RED PLANET ROVER: Did Curiosity Answer Question, ‘Is There Life on Mars?’ Find out Tonight! (2 Videos)

December 18, 2014 2:56 PM

26 7

The world is changing quickly, and in ways many of us never thought we would see in our lifetimes. Yesterday, a stunning announcement came from NASA, regarding life on Mars: The necessary building blocks for life may have been found. Tonight, RED PLANET ROVER premieres on Discovery Channel, giving viewers access to the ups and downs—and the find—through the eyes of the science team and the Curiosity rover itself.

This is a stunning breakthrough for the scientific community, and what was ultimately discovered could truly change the way we all look at the world. Are we alone? Have we always been? These questions may not be as simple to answer, now.

Read more

To category page